唤醒经典:魔兽争霸III现代化优化工具完全指南
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
当你在4K显示器上启动魔兽争霸III,却看到拉伸变形的画面和卡顿的操作时,是否感到经典体验与现代硬件之间的巨大鸿沟?WarcraftHelper这款开源神器,就像一位资深游戏工程师,为老游戏注入新活力。本文将带你一步步诊断问题、解锁工具潜能、定制专属优化方案,让这款经典RTS重获新生。
诊断游戏顽疾:经典游戏的现代烦恼
画面变形综合征
症状:在27寸宽屏显示器上,英雄人物被拉成"矮胖子",基地建筑比例失调,战斗场景视野狭窄得像通过望远镜看世界。
病因:游戏原生只支持4:3分辨率,现代显示器强制拉伸导致画面失真。
影响:团战中无法同时观察多线战场,微操作反应延迟,战略布局受到视野限制。
帧率枷锁困境
症状:游戏画面总像慢动作回放,尤其是百人团战场景,技能释放和部队移动明显卡顿。
病因:游戏内核锁定30帧上限,无法利用现代显卡性能。
影响:操作响应延迟达33ms以上,PVP对战中关键0.1秒的技能差可能导致战局逆转。
中文路径魔咒
症状:下载的自定义地图显示"文件不存在",明明在文件夹里却无法加载。
病因:游戏引擎对中文路径支持缺陷,导致地图文件寻址失败。
影响:无法体验玩家自制地图,战役剧情中断,自定义游戏功能基本瘫痪。
工具箱大揭秘:六大核心能力解析
破框者:宽屏视野扩展器
适用场景:所有宽屏显示器用户
技术原理就像给游戏开了"广角镜头",通过修改渲染矩阵参数,在不拉伸画面的前提下扩展可视范围。实际效果堪比从普通电视升级到IMAX影院,部队行军路线规划更精准,伏击战术实施更隐蔽。
优化小贴士:配置文件中设置
宽屏支持=1后,建议将游戏分辨率调整为显示器物理分辨率的16:9比例值,如1920×1080或2560×1440。
流畅大师:帧率解锁引擎
适用场景:竞技玩家、高刷新率显示器用户
采用动态帧率调节技术,就像给游戏装上"涡轮增压",解除30帧限制的同时保持画面稳定。测试数据显示,开启后APM(每分钟操作数)平均提升42%,技能连招施放更连贯。
优化小贴士:根据显示器刷新率设置
最大帧率,60Hz显示器建议设为60,144Hz显示器设为144,避免设置过高导致显卡不必要负载。
解码高手:中文路径转换器
适用场景:中文系统用户、自定义地图爱好者
如同为游戏安装了"翻译官",自动将中文路径转换为游戏可识别的编码格式。实测解决了100%的中文路径问题,无论是"我的地图"还是"自定义战役"文件夹下的文件都能完美加载。
优化小贴士:确保配置文件中
路径修复=1,无需修改原有文件夹名称,保持系统语言设置不变即可生效。
生命监测仪:血条增强显示
适用场景:新手玩家、PVP对战
在单位头顶显示清晰血条,就像给每个单位配备了"生命体征监测器"。特别是在大规模团战中,能快速识别残血单位,及时进行集火或救援操作。
优化小贴士:配合
宽屏支持功能使用时,建议将血条显示位置设为"顶部",避免UI元素重叠。
窗口魔法师:显示异常修复器
适用场景:窗口模式玩家、多显示器用户
专治各种显示"疑难杂症",包括窗口大小异常、全屏闪烁、分辨率切换黑屏等问题。就像给游戏配备了"显示医生",自动诊断并修复各种兼容性问题。
优化小贴士:遇到画面异常时,先尝试开启
窗口修复=1,若问题依旧,可尝试不同的分辨率组合。
资源管理器:大型地图加载器
适用场景:RPG地图玩家、战役mod爱好者
突破游戏对地图文件大小的限制,就像给游戏安装了"大容量硬盘",支持加载超过20MB的大型自定义地图,让"澄海3C"、"守卫剑阁"等经典RPG地图重焕生机。
优化小贴士:启用
大小突破=1后,建议将游戏画质设置为"中等",确保大型地图加载流畅。
实战配置指南:三步打造完美体验
装备准备阶段
- 获取工具包:
git clone https://gitcode.com/gh_mirrors/wa/WarcraftHelper - 进入下载的项目文件夹,找到"部署工具"目录
- 复制以下两个核心文件到魔兽争霸III游戏根目录:
d3d9.dll(优化引擎核心)WarcraftHelper.ini(配置文件)
基础优化设置
用记事本打开WarcraftHelper.ini,进行核心配置:
[显示增强] 宽屏支持=1 ; 开启宽屏适配 窗口修复=1 ; 解决显示异常 [性能提升] 最大帧率=144 ; 根据显示器刷新率调整 显示帧率=1 ; 屏幕角落显示实时帧率 [系统兼容] 路径修复=1 ; 解决中文路径问题 大小突破=1 ; 支持大型地图保存后启动游戏,你将立即感受到画面和流畅度的显著提升。
进阶功能定制
根据个人游戏习惯,进一步优化体验:
- 血条显示设置:
[界面增强]
血条显示=1 ; 开启血条显示 血条大小=1.2 ; 血条尺寸放大20%
2. **热键快速切换**: 创建"性能模式.bat"文件,内容如下: ```batch @echo off echo 切换至竞技模式 ren "unlockfps.cpp.disabled" "unlockfps.cpp" ren "showhpbar.cpp.disabled" "showhpbar.cpp" echo 已启用帧率解锁和血条显示 pause- 多版本配置: 为不同游戏版本创建配置文件:
- 1.24e版本:
WarcraftHelper_124.ini - 1.27b版本:
WarcraftHelper_127.ini使用批处理文件根据需要自动复制重命名。
- 1.24e版本:
场景化优化方案:为不同玩家定制
竞技战神配置(PVP玩家)
核心需求:极致流畅度、精准操作反馈
推荐设置:
- 最大帧率=144(匹配显示器刷新率)
- 显示帧率=1(实时监控性能)
- 血条显示=1(快速识别残血单位)
- 宽屏支持=1(扩大战场视野)
实战效果:操作延迟降低50%,技能施放响应提升,团战中能更精准地把控技能释放时机。
剧情探索者配置(战役/剧情玩家)
核心需求:沉浸式体验、画面优化
推荐设置:
- 最大帧率=60(平衡流畅度与资源占用)
- 宽屏支持=1(欣赏游戏场景细节)
- 窗口修复=1(避免全屏切换问题)
- 路径修复=1(确保自定义战役加载)
实战效果:过场动画更流畅,游戏场景细节更丰富,剧情体验沉浸感增强。
地图收藏家配置(RPG地图玩家)
核心需求:兼容性、加载能力
推荐设置:
- 大小突破=1(支持大型RPG地图)
- 路径修复=1(中文地图名称支持)
- 宽屏支持=0(部分老地图不支持宽屏)
- 最大帧率=60(平衡性能与稳定性)
实战效果:99%的自定义地图可正常加载,包括超过100MB的大型剧情地图。
故障排除指南:常见问题速解
启动失败怎么办?
"找不到d3d9.dll"错误
→ 检查是否已将该文件复制到游戏根目录 → 确认文件没有被杀毒软件隔离游戏崩溃或黑屏
→ 尝试删除WarcraftHelper.ini后重启(自动生成默认配置) → 检查游戏版本是否在1.20e-1.27b范围内 → 暂时关闭其他游戏优化工具
显示异常如何解决?
宽屏模式下画面扭曲
→ 确保宽屏支持=1且窗口修复=1→ 尝试不同分辨率组合,推荐1920×1080或2560×1440血条显示位置异常
→ 在配置文件中添加血条位置=0(0-3分别对应四个角落) → 关闭宽屏支持后重试
性能问题排查流程
帧率波动大
→ 降低最大帧率设置 → 关闭其他后台程序释放系统资源地图加载缓慢
→ 确认大小突破=1→ 清理游戏目录中的临时文件
扩展技巧:释放工具全部潜力
配置文件备份与同步
将WarcraftHelper.ini上传至云盘,在不同电脑上下载使用,保持一致的游戏体验。对于Steam版和战网版魔兽,可以创建不同的配置文件,通过批处理自动切换。
功能模块管理
工具采用模块化设计,可按需启用/禁用功能:
- 启用:确保功能对应的.cpp文件存在(如unlockfps.cpp)
- 禁用:将文件重命名为.disabled结尾(如unlockfps.cpp.disabled)
常用功能模块路径:
- 帧率解锁:WarcraftHelper/plugin/unlockfps.cpp
- 宽屏适配:WarcraftHelper/plugin/widescreen.cpp
- 路径修复:WarcraftHelper/plugin/pathfix.cpp
高级参数调优
在配置文件中添加[高级设置] section,进行深度优化:
[高级设置] 渲染优化=1 ; 减少画面撕裂 垂直同步=0 ; 竞技玩家建议关闭 内存优化=1 ; 降低内存占用结语:让经典焕发新生
WarcraftHelper不仅是一款优化工具,更是连接经典游戏与现代硬件的桥梁。通过简单的配置,就能让这款陪伴我们青春的游戏重获新生。无论是追求极致操作的竞技玩家,还是享受剧情的休闲玩家,都能找到适合自己的优化方案。
现在就启动游戏,感受60帧下流畅的英雄走位,欣赏宽屏视野中的艾泽拉斯大陆,体验无卡顿的史诗战役。让我们用现代技术,为经典游戏注入新的生命力,继续书写魔兽争霸III的传奇故事。
开源精神:本工具完全开源,欢迎开发者贡献代码或提出改进建议,共同完善这款经典游戏的优化方案。
【免费下载链接】WarcraftHelperWarc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考